Guéliz is the heart of Marrakech's new town, laid out on a neat grid around avenue Mohammed V, which links the ONCF station to place du 16 Novembre. With its pavement cafés, brasseries, the boutiques of rue de la Liberté and rue de Yougoslavie, its Haussmann-style buildings and modern apartment blocks, the district has a lively, cosmopolitan, distinctly urban feel. You will find long-established Marrakech families here, alongside young professionals, retirees and a large community of European expatriates who value being close to the shops and services.
Medically, Guéliz is probably the best-equipped district in the city: several private clinics, specialist practices, medical laboratories, imaging centres and a great many duty pharmacies are packed into just a few hundred metres. This concentration of care makes Guéliz a natural relay point after a hospital stay: you leave the clinic and continue your treatment at home, just around the corner, with no break in your care.

- What is the difference between a carer and a nurse for my parent?
- A care assistant helps with washing, mobility, meals and company, while a state-registered nurse handles medical acts such as injections, dressings or vital-sign monitoring. We match the right profile to your parent’s needs and combine both when required.
- Can the same person come every day?
- Yes, we aim to keep continuity with a regular carer your parent knows and trusts, which matters greatly for someone with memory loss. A backup is briefed on the care plan to cover days off.
- Can visits be a few hours or do you only offer full days?
- You choose the rhythm: a short morning visit for washing and medication, several visits a day, or a longer presence. The plan can scale up gently as needs change over time.
